php运行环境怎么看
-
判断PHP的运行环境有多种方法。下面列举了几种常见的方法:
1. 使用phpinfo()
phpinfo() 函数可以获取到当前 PHP 环境的详细信息,包括版本号、编译参数、加载模块等等。只需在 PHP 文件中调用 phpinfo() 函数即可显示这些信息。具体步骤如下:
– 创建一个 PHP 文件,比如 info.php
– 在文件中添加以下代码:“`php
“`– 保存文件,并将其部署到 Web 服务器上,访问该文件即可查看到 PHP 运行环境的详细信息。
2. 使用命令行
在命令行中运行 php -v 命令可以查看到当前 PHP 的版本信息。如果你在命令行中执行 php xxx.php(xxx.php 为你的 PHP 文件),则可以看到 PHP 运行时的一些信息和错误输出。3. 查看服务器日志
如果你有服务器权限,可以查看服务器上的日志文件。具体位置和命名根据不同的服务器环境而异。一般来说,PHP 的错误日志可以在服务器上的错误日志或者 PHP 的错误日志中找到。4. 使用php.ini文件
PHP 的配置文件 php.ini 也可以提供有关运行环境的信息。通过检查 php.ini 中的一些设置,如 extension_dir、include_path 等,可以获得有关 PHP 环境的一些线索。综上所述,以上是几种常见的方法来查看 PHP 的运行环境。你可以根据自己需要选择适合的方法来进行判断。
2年前 -
PHP运行环境是指可以运行PHP代码的软件环境,包括操作系统、Web服务器和PHP解释器。在选择和配置PHP运行环境时,我们需要考虑以下几个方面:
1. 操作系统:PHP可以运行在多种操作系统上,包括Windows、Linux、Unix和Mac OS等。选择操作系统时,需要考虑到服务器的性能、稳定性和安全性等因素。
2. Web服务器:在搭建PHP运行环境时,我们需要选择一个适合的Web服务器。常见的Web服务器有Apache、Nginx和Microsoft IIS等。根据个人需求和操作系统的兼容性,选择一个合适的Web服务器对于提高PHP运行效率和稳定性非常重要。
3. PHP解释器:PHP解释器是将PHP代码转化为可执行的机器代码的软件。目前最流行的PHP解释器有Zend Engine、HHVM和PHP-FPM等。不同的PHP解释器在性能、稳定性和兼容性等方面可能存在差异,需要根据实际需求进行选择。
4. PHP版本:根据项目需求和功能要求,我们可以选择不同版本的PHP进行开发。PHP的版本更新会带来新的特性、性能优化和安全修复等改进。同时,对于旧有的项目,也需要考虑其对不同PHP版本的兼容性和迁移性。
5. 扩展和组件:PHP提供了丰富的扩展和组件,可以满足各种功能需求,如数据库连接、图像处理、加密解密和网络通信等。根据具体的功能需求,我们可以选择相应的扩展和组件,并进行安装和配置。
总结起来,选择和配置PHP运行环境时,我们需要考虑操作系统、Web服务器、PHP解释器以及PHP版本和扩展等因素。根据项目需求和功能要求,选取合适的软件组合,并进行相应的安装和配置,可以提高PHP代码的运行效率、稳定性和安全性。
2年前 -
要查看PHP运行环境,可以通过以下几种方式来进行:
一、使用PHP内置函数phpinfo()查看:
1. 创建一个php文件(例如info.php);
2. 在文件中写入以下代码:
“`
“`
3. 将该文件放置在Web服务器的文档根目录下;
4. 在浏览器中访问该文件(例如http://localhost/info.php);
5. 将会显示当前PHP的配置信息,包括PHP版本、扩展模块、服务器信息等。二、通过命令行查看PHP环境变量:
1. 打开终端(命令提示符);
2. 输入以下命令并执行:
“`
php -i
“`
3. 输出结果会显示当前PHP环境的配置信息,与phpinfo()的结果类似。三、使用phpenv命令行工具:
1. 如果未安装phpenv,可以通过以下命令进行安装(需提前安装Git):
“`
$ git clone https://github.com/phpenv/phpenv.git ~/.phpenv
$ echo ‘export PATH=”$HOME/.phpenv/bin:$PATH”‘ >> ~/.bashrc
$ echo ‘eval “$(phpenv init -)”‘ >> ~/.bashrc
$ exec $SHELL
“`
2. 输入以下命令来查看可用的PHP版本:
“`
$ phpenv install –list
“`
3. 输入以下命令来查看当前正在使用的PHP版本:
“`
$ phpenv version
“`以上是三种常见的查看PHP运行环境的方法,根据实际情况选择合适的方式来查看。
2年前